As Resident Care Coordinator , you’ll play an essential role in enriching the lives of seniors, creating meaningful connections, and making a difference every single day. Your Role: As the Resident Care Coordinator , you will support the Director of Health & Wellness (DHW) with both administrative and clinical coordination responsibilities within the Wellness Department. This role plays a key part in ensuring resident care services are delivered safely, accurately, and in compliance with company policies and state regulations. Position Highlights: Status: FULL TIME Schedule: FLEXIBLE SHIFT, EVERY OTHER WEEKEND AVAILABILITY Location: 122-124 GREEN AVENUE, WOODBURY, NJ 08096 Rate of Pay: $22.00 TO $23.00 AN HOUR What You’ll Do: Assist the Director of Health & Wellness with administrative and operational duties within the Wellness Department Coordinate resident care needs including scheduling, documentation, and required clinical logs Develop and maintain resident care staffing schedules, ensuring regulatory and company compliance with a four-week rolling schedule Track team member call-offs and assist with scheduling coverage as needed Maintain resident care scheduling records and approved time-off documentation Perform daily filing and organization of resident clinical records, ensuring accuracy, completeness, and physician signatures when required Retrieve and track signed physician orders within required timeframes Assist with medication cart audits and medication administration process reviews Monitor medication passes to ensure accuracy, timeliness, and compliance; provide coaching and support as needed Assist with MAR reviews and monthly reconciliations Track and monitor lab orders, enter lab orders for scheduled draw days, and maintain required documentation Assist with preparation of documentation prior to in-house physician visits Schedule resident medical appointments and coordinate transportation as needed Conduct Memory Care room safety checks as assigned Assist with ordering wellness supplies and maintaining inventory Support new hire orientation and training for Care Managers and Medication Technicians Assist with evaluations of Care Managers and Medication Technicians Perform building rounds to assess resident care delivery and address needs Ensure resident rights are upheld at all times Communicate changes in resident condition to the Director of Health & Wellness or physician when required, ensuring proper documentation Participate in Manager on Duty rotation as assigned Support fire safety, disaster preparedness, and emergency procedures Perform other duties as assigned Qualifications: Certified Nurse’s Aide (CNA) certification and/or Qualified Medication Aide (QMA) certification High School diploma or GED Minimum age of 18 CPR certification First Aid certification Previous experience working with seniors preferred Ability to communicate effectively with residents, families, and team members Ability to read, interpret, and complete required documentation and logs Strong organizational, time management, and multitasking skills Ability to remain calm and make sound decisions in urgent or stressful situations Demonstrated good judgment, problem-solving, and decision-making skills Ability to work indoors in a clinic Benefits You'll Enjoy: Competitive wages Early access to earned wages before payday!
